For a long time, facials have been treated as an occasional indulgence, something you book before a vacation or special event. But professional facials are most effective when viewed as regular skin maintenance, not a once-in-a-while luxury. Just like dental cleanings or hair appointments, consistent skincare treatments play a key role in long-term skin health.
Your skin is constantly changing due to seasons, stress, hormones, lifestyle, and aging. Monthly facials allow your esthetician to respond to those changes in real time by adjusting treatments, products, and techniques. This personalized approach helps maintain hydration, support the skin barrier, manage breakouts, and address early signs of aging before they become harder to treat.
Occasional facials can make your skin feel good for a few days, but consistency is what delivers visible, lasting results. Regular professional treatments improve texture, tone, and overall balance while helping your at-home routine work more effectively. Over time, this reduces the need for aggressive treatments and helps prevent common skin issues before they start.
Facials also provide accountability. When skincare is built into your routine, you’re more likely to stay consistent with professional guidance and seasonal adjustments. This ongoing care supports healthier skin year-round and creates a calmer, more predictable skin cycle.
